Introduction to Solar Energy Wiring
Solar energy wiring refers to the process of connecting solar panels to an electrical system, allowing the energy generated by the sun to be converted into usable electricity. This process involves a series of wiring components, including photovoltaic (PV) panels, inverters, mounting systems, and electrical connections. A well-designed and installed solar energy wiring system ensures efficient energy transfer, safety, and reliability.

Components of a Solar Energy Wiring System
A typical solar energy wiring system consists of the following components:
- Photovoltaic (PV) Panels: These are the solar panels that convert sunlight into direct current (DC) electricity.
- Mounting System: This includes the racking and mounting hardware that secure the PV panels to the roof or ground.
- Inverters: These devices convert the DC electricity from the PV panels into alternating current (AC) electricity, usable in homes and businesses.
- Electrical Connections: These connect the PV panels, inverters, and other components to the electrical system.
- Monitoring System: This optional component allows you to track the performance of your solar energy system, monitor energy production, and identify potential issues.

Common Challenges and Considerations
While solar energy wiring installation in Indianapolis offers many benefits, there are also common challenges and considerations to be aware of:
- Shading: Shading from trees, buildings, or other obstacles can significantly reduce energy production.
- Roof Condition: Ensure that your roof is in good condition and can support the weight of the solar panels.
- Electrical Panel Upgrades: You may need to upgrade your electrical panel to accommodate the solar energy system.
- Net Metering: Understand the net metering policies in Indianapolis and how they affect your energy production and consumption.
- Battery Backup Systems: Consider installing a battery backup system to store excess energy generated by your solar panels.
